In an era when coaches frequently seek the next big payout or high-profile opportunity, Kim Mulkey, head coach of the LSU Tigers Women’s Basketball team, has once again demonstrated why she is a symbol of devotion, tenacity, and purpose. Mulkey made a brave and poignant declaration on Friday, confirming that she had turned down many lucrative coaching offers from top-tier universities throughout the country, reinforcing her dedication to the LSU family and the Baton Rouge community.

“Baton Rouge, Louisiana, is home,” Mulkey stated in an official statement. “I came here to assist in bringing championship titles to this wonderful university and squad, and that mission has not changed. The supporters’ backing, the institution’s enthusiasm, and my trust in this team all transcend any financial offer from elsewhere.

Mulkey’s statements reflect far more than simply a professional decision; they are a pledge of commitment to a school and a state that have welcomed her with open arms since her arrival in 2021. In just a few years, she converted the LSU Tigers from a rebuilding team to a national powerhouse, guiding them to their first NCAA championship in 2023.

As rumors of multimillion-dollar offers from other Power Five colleges and even professional-level roles spread in recent months, many assumed that Mulkey’s next move might take her away from Baton Rouge. However, those who know her best were not surprised when she decided to stay.

“Coach Mulkey is the soul of this program,” stated LSU Athletic Director Scott Woodward. “Her passion is unparalleled, and her commitment to her players, the university, and our fans is simply exceptional. This is more than simply a win for LSU; it is a victory for collegiate basketball.”

Mulkey’s dedication extends beyond championships. It’s about culture, community, and giving young women the opportunity to develop into strong, empowered leaders on and off the court. Her leadership has instilled a new sense of identity and confidence in the LSU Women’s Basketball team, resulting in sellout crowds, national media coverage, and a surge of potential recruits ready to be a part of something historic.

LSU star forward Angel Reese, who played a key role in the Tigers’ championship run, responded on social media with a simple but powerful message:

“She believed in us before anybody else did. And we believe in her even more. Let’s run it back. #ForeverLSU”
